1. What are the 4 Planes of Development

1.1. 1. Infancy (Ages 0-6)

1.2. 2. Childhood (Ages 6-12)

1.3. 3. Adolescence (Ages 12-18)

1.4. 4. Maturity (Ages 18-24)

3. What are Common Characteristics of Montessori Schools?

3.1. 1. Students chose what to learn

3.2. 2. Open classrooms that allow freedom of movement

3.3. 3. Use of specialized Montessori materials

3.4. 4. Mixed-Age Classes (0-3, 3-6. or 6-12)

3.5. 5. Uninterrupted blocks of study time (usually 3 hours)

3.6. 6. No grading or homework

3.7. 7. A trained teacher

5. What is the Montessori Method?

5.1. Principle #1: Respect for the Child

5.2. Principle #2: The Absorbent Mind

5.3. Principle #3: Sensitive Periods

5.4. Principle #4: The Prepared Environment

5.5. Principle #5: Auto Education
